◆ Meanwhile, we think further growth upside for Jianghai depends on the application of LIC
supercapacitors (Lithium-Ion Capacitor) in AIDC. The market could be as large as USD1.6bn
in 2028e (see exhibit 3) and there are fewer competitors of LIC or HUC than of EDLC
supercapacitors globally, but the final design of next-generation AI servers is yet complete and
the timing of massive delivery is uncertain. We are not sure if it will be used in large scale yet.
◆ MLPC (multilayer polymer aluminium capacitors) is also a promising growth driver for
Jianghai and it did not draw much attention from investors, mainly because the addressable
market is relatively smaller (exhibit 3). We also find that many Japanese peers can make
similar products, in addition to Panasonic.
Overall, we think it is fortunate that Jianghai has exposure to almost all the capacitors to be
used AI servers (except MLCC and tantalum electrolytic capacitors, see exhibits 3-4). This is
thanks to Jianghai’s comprehensive product portfolio and leading market position. AI
infrastructure will be the major growth driver for Jianghai in 2026-28e (exhibit 8).
